Pratt & Whitney Canada launches PT6C-67C MRO services in Singapore for AW139 operators

Pratt & Whitney Canada has launched MRO services for the PT6C-67C in Singapore, expanding regional support capacity for the engine type. The move is designed to strengthen maintenance and sustainment for the Leonardo AW139 fleet, which totals more than 300 helicopters operating in the region.

  • Engine MRO availability in Asia is a key determinant of helicopter dispatch reliability and cost-to-serve for operators running PT6C-67C-powered aircraft.
  • The new Singapore capability is explicitly tied to supporting more than 300 AW139 helicopters in the region, indicating OEM-led sustainment scale-up where demand concentration is high.
